Table 3.
Diversity estimates and results of tests statistics for selective sweeps
| Sequenced fragment | Gene | No. of silent sites | No. of individuals | Nucleotide diversity, π | Tajima's D* | Fu and Li's D | Divergence | P value, H test | P value, HKA test† |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Africa | |||||||||
| frag.1 | period/CG2650 | 861 | 32 | 0.0178 | −0.569 | −0.446 | 0.058 | 0.452 | — |
| frag.2 | 100G10.2 | 781 | 28 | 0.0169 | −0.677 | −1.007 | 0.074 | 0.368 | 0.66 |
| crm‡ | cramped | 1210 | 7 | 0.0233 | −0.199 | 0.411 | 0.117 | 0.234 | 0.305 |
| syx4 | syxntaxin4 | 657 | 25 | 0.0072 | −0.750 | −1.352 | 0.071 | 0.241 | 0.101 |
| frag.3 | Noncoding | 1279 | 16 | 0.0122 | −0.596 | −1.077 | 0.063 | 0.38 | 0.414 |
| frag.4 | Noncoding | 824 | 11 | 0.0076 | −0.741 | −1.146 | 0.045 | 0.551 | 0.392 |
| frag.5 | Noncoding | 992 | 14 | 0.0127 | −0.765 | −1.041 | 0.074 | 0.2462 | 0.372 |
| frag.6 | CG3588 | 459 | 14 | 0.0325 | −0.191 | −0.039 | 0.135 | 0.1752 | 0.693 |
| frag.7 | CG3592 | 431 | 18 | 0.0278 | 0.587 | −0.769 | 0.155 | 0.6409 | 0.343 |
| Europe | |||||||||
| frag.1 | period/CG2650 | 861 | 30 | 0.0090 | 0.122 | −0.161 | 0.059 | 0.099 | — |
| frag.2 | 100G10.2 | 781 | 28 | 0.0062 | −0.135 | 0.699 | 0.073 | 0.070 | 0.295 |
| crm | cramped | 1210 | 27 | 0.0030 | −0.730 | 1.824§ | 0.120 | 0.003 | 0.001 |
| syx4 | syxntaxin4 | 657 | 29 | 0.0009 | −0.338 | −0.296 | 0.074 | 0.064 | 0.002 |
| frag.3 | Noncoding | 1279 | 28 | 0.0036 | 1.270 | 0.651 | 0.066 | 0.100 | 0.015 |
| frag.4 | Noncoding | 824 | 13 | 0.0052 | 1.229 | 0.549 | 0.048 | 0.440 | 0.322 |
| frag.5 | Noncoding | 992 | 10 | 0.0012 | 0.131 | 0.915 | 0.073 | 0.050 | 0.003 |
| frag.6 | CG3588 | 459 | 9 | 0.0026 | −0.788 | −0.806 | 0.147 | 0.093 | 0.005 |
| frag.7 | CG3592 | 431 | 12 | 0.016 | 1.01 | 1.634¶ | 0.159 | 0.114 | 0.212 |
Tajima's D was in all loci nonsignificant (P > 0.05).
HKA test for all fragments was performed with frag.1 as the control locus.
Two fragments covering the fixed differences between African and non-African flies (≈800 bp each) were sequenced in an additional 22 African individuals (Kenya and Zimbabwe) to confirm that the intronic and the replacement substitutions were fixed between African and non-African flies.
P (Fu and Li's D) < 0.02.
P (Fu and Li's D) < 0.05.
